The Main Characteristics Of The Arts And Crafts Movement?
The Arts and Crafts Movement transcended the boundaries of traditional art, delving into various design realms including architecture, furniture, textiles, ceramics, and metalwork. It sought to ensure that good design permeated every facet of daily existence, thereby challenging the status quo of mass production.
